Real-World Testing: Putting Eberlestock X2 Daypack, Mirage, X2HR-V2 – 1 out of 6 models to the Test

First Use Experience

My first experience with the Eberlestock X2 Daypack was on a day-long scouting trip in the local backcountry, preparing for deer season. I loaded it with approximately 25 pounds of gear, including water, food, a first-aid kit, binoculars, and a spotting scope.

The Eberlestock X2 Daypack performed admirably in moderately challenging terrain, even with a sudden downpour. The pack felt comfortable and stable against my back, and the Intex frame distributed the weight evenly. The front zip access made it easy to retrieve items without having to unpack the entire bag, and the oversized compression straps secured my tripod tightly against the exterior.

There were no major issues during the first use, but I did notice that the zipper pulls could be improved for easier operation with gloved hands. Also, accessing the centerline hydration sleeve while the pack was fully loaded proved to be slightly cumbersome.

Breaking Down the Features of Eberlestock X2 Daypack, Mirage, X2HR-V2 – 1 out of 6 models

Specifications

The Eberlestock X2 Daypack boasts several key technical specifications that contribute to its performance. Its integrated Intex aluminum frame provides structure and support for carrying heavy loads.

The pack features oversized compression straps, allowing users to securely attach items such as bows, rifles, or extra gear to the exterior. MOLLE webbing is strategically placed on the main compartment, sides, and bottom, enhancing compatibility with accessories like the Eberlestock Bolt Action Scabbard for rifle carry. The FlexChassis can fold down to serve as a comfortable seat.

  • Extended Frame: The extended frame enhances load-carrying capabilities and provides greater stability on uneven terrain. This feature is especially useful when carrying heavier loads or navigating challenging landscapes.

  • Front Zip Access: This allows for quick and easy access to the main compartment without needing to fully unpack the bag. This is especially useful for retrieving frequently needed items like snacks, maps, or first aid supplies.

  • Floating Top Lid: The floating top lid adds versatility by allowing users to overstuff the main compartment while still securely closing the pack. This feature is particularly useful for accommodating bulky items or expanding the pack’s capacity when needed.

  • Zipper Stretch Pockets: These pockets offer flexible storage for smaller items and conform to the shape of the contents. This helps to keep items secure and organized within the pack.

  • Centerline Hydration: This allows for easy and balanced hydration while on the move. The placement ensures that the weight of the water is evenly distributed, enhancing comfort and stability.

  • Small Reversible Rain Cover Compatibility: Although not included, the option to add a rain cover provides crucial weather protection. Keeping gear dry in wet conditions is essential for maintaining comfort and preventing damage to sensitive equipment.

Cons

  • Zipper Pulls: The zipper pulls could be improved for easier operation with gloved hands, particularly in cold weather. A minor inconvenience, but worth noting.
  • Hydration Sleeve Access: Accessing the centerline hydration sleeve can be slightly cumbersome when the pack is fully loaded. Plan your hydration accordingly.
